Multi-Color Text This game is designed to test your ability to quickly identify colors. The game will display a word that is colored in a different color than the word itself. You will need to identify the color of the word, not the word itself.
For example, if the word "RED" is colored blue, you would select the color blue. The words themselves have a strong influence over your ability to say the color. The interference between the different information (what the words say and the color of the words) your brain receives causes a problem.

When the meaning of a word and its color are congruent, such as the word " BLUE " written in blue color, it is easy to recognize the actual color of the word. But when the meaning of the word is incongruent with the color, such as " BLUE " written in red color, it creates a conflict between the color and the word's meaning.
